How to clean French Dou's ears
How to clean the ears of French Dou? After using a cotton ball to soak the ear cleaning liquid, wipe the outer auricle of the French Dou and wipe it on the surface of the bat ear; after changing the cotton swab to the ear cleaning liquid, wipe to soften the earwax at the entrance of the ear canal, and then gently Take it out gently; use a clean soaked cotton swab to gently enter the French Dou's ear canal and twist it out.
1. Soak a cotton ball or pad, then wipe the exposed area of your French Bulldog's ears (do not get inside the ears) and wipe on the surface of the bat ears. You should face away from your puppy at this time.
2. After wiping the outer auricle clean, use a small flashlight and fold your puppy's ears back to see if there are signs of infection, dirt, debris, and other dirt in their ear canals.
3. Then soak the end of the cotton swab and gently scoop out any dirt near the entrance of the ear canal.
4. Do not use cotton swabs to go deep into the puppy's ear canal. This may send dirt into their ear canal and cause infection.
5. Gently wipe the opening of the French Bulldog’s ear canal with a clean soaked cotton swab.
6. Gently enter the puppy’s ear canal and let them rotate out. This won't hurt them, and it will help remove dirt and debris deeper into the ear canal.
7. Take a clean towel or rag and dry their outer ears and the opening of their ear canals.
